About The Position

The Director, Business Enablement leads the Sales and Operations enablement function, translating strategy into measurable execution across SMB and Enterprise. This role drives revenue growth and retention by ensuring customer-facing teams are prepared for launches and change, improving end‑to‑end processes, and delivering cost savings through standardization, automation, and effective operating practices. Operating within Operations, this role partners with Product, Product Operations, Sales (SMB and Enterprise), Marketing, Customer Experience, and frontline teams to deliver scalable readiness and change programs. The Director defines the enablement roadmap, aligns roles and impacts, and ensures tools, playbooks, and processes are implemented to support adoption. Success is measured through revenue impact, operational performance, and financial outcomes.

Responsibilities

  • Lead readiness for priority launches and strategic initiatives, translating go‑to‑market strategy into role‑based enablement that improves quota attainment, win rates, sales cycle time, and retention.
  • Define and implement cross‑functional processes to improve efficiency, reduce defects and rework, and lower cost‑to‑serve across SMB and Enterprise operations.
  • Build and support business cases for enablement initiatives; deliver measurable cost savings and track realized benefits.
  • Lead change management efforts by aligning stakeholders, mitigating impacts, and supporting adoption through defined feedback loops.
  • Establish onboarding and ongoing enablement programs that accelerate time‑to‑productivity and close capability gaps.
  • Define KPIs and partner with analytics teams to measure adoption, revenue impact, and operational performance; use data to drive continuous improvement.
  • Facilitate governance forums to align priorities, manage dependencies, and support decision‑making across stakeholders.
  • Lead and develop a team, setting performance expectations, managing capacity, and supporting career growth.
